Castor & Pollux ORGANIX Organic Dog Food is a premium dry dog food option that combines organic chicken and wholesome grains, ensuring your furry friend enjoys a nutritious meal without harmful additives. This 18 lb bag is packed with superfoods and designed to support your dog's overall health and well-being.

My go to dog food
THe organic kibble market is a little slim, and I am not a believer in grain free diets (humans and dogs have been eating grain virtually our entire existence). But, I don't like when arbitrary grains are used as fillers.This kibble does not have the common fillers found in some organic kibble and is a good percentage meat.I like the oatmeal because it's food-grade grains. I do mix it with Stella and Chewy's raw freeze dried and together my dog thinks it's irresistible. I think there is a lot of benefits to a raw diet, but it can get quite expensive and I think exclusively raw is a bit overboard, so this mixed with some raw pellets is a great solution.In a hurry or when I was waiting on an order of the raw brand I use, I have used this kibble alone (minus the dental health mix in) and she likes it just fine by itself.If you want a high quality organic dog food, this is the best I have found that is readily available at most retailers.Remember, dogs are like kids, if you let them eat whatever they want they will choose salty and sugary stuff. Even if you dog doesn't like this at first (sometimes dogs don't like the switch), it's important that you control your dogs diet. Dogs won't let themselves starve, but they will test you. So if you are committed to making a healthy change and worried they might not like this over all flavory filler junk in the main brands, make the switch and don't give them anything else. Withina couple of weeks they will salivate for this stuff like they do the crap stuff (that is made to make them addicted).That said, I have switched brands and flavors (used to use the tender and true, but they have a particular filler ingredient on my "not great" list relatively high up on their ingredient list) and my dog has never stuck her nose up anytime I switched to Organix.So five stars all around. High recommend the flavor WITH oatmeal. Unless your dog has a confirmed grain triggered allergy (far less likely than we are led to believe), this flavor has the best mix of healthy ingredients.
